Abstract

See full text

A method is described for preparing a mixture for quality control of 0.1 g glycine tablets for sublingual application. The mixture for quality control includes a 100:1 ratio of water to porphyrized tablets, each tablet containing 0.101 g microcapsules of non-agglomerated crystals of amino-acetic acid covered with polymeric film of water-soluble methylcellulose, each tablet further comprising 0.001 g magnesium stearate. The process of dissolution takes 20 minutes and is carried out at a temperature of 37.degree. C. in an apparatus using a paddle rotation speed of 150 revolutions per minute. After the mixture is dissolved, it is allowed to stand for 10 minutes, then a light transmission coefficient is measured at 700.+-.2 nm for a 10 mm thick layer of the mixture. A transmission value within the range of 50% to 70% compared to purified water corresponds to the proper quality.
